Full Job Description
Our customer is seeking an experienced AI Application Security Engineer to help build and mature security capabilities across modern cloud applications and AI-enabled solutions.

This is a direct hire role!

This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ys solving technical security challenges through engineering rather than simply identifying vulnerabilities. You'll work closely with software engineers, cloud teams, and architecture leaders to integrate security throughout the software development lifecycle while helping shape emerging AI security practices.

The ideal candidate has a software development background, enjoys automation, and is passionate about securing cloud-native applications, AI platforms, and modern development environments.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Partner with software engineering teams to integrate security throughout the software development lifecycle (SDLC) and AI development lifecycle.
  • Design, implement, and enhance secure application and AI architecture patterns in collaboration with technical leadership.
  • Evaluate, configure, and optimize application security tools, including:
    • Static Application Security Testing (SAST)
    • Dynamic Application Security Testing (DAST)
    • Software Composition Analysis (SCA)
    • API Security
    • Mobile application security
    • AI security and red team testing
  • Build and automate security capabilities using scripting languages, cloud services, and CI/CD pipelines.
  • Integrate and maintain application security tooling, runtime monitoring, governance controls, and security posture management platforms.
  • Assess, prioritize, and validate vulnerabilities while partnering with development teams to implement practical remediation strategies.
  • Perform security reviews of AI platforms, models, agents, integrations, and emerging AI technologies.
  • Develop secure coding standards, implementation guidance, and technical documentation for development teams.
  • Research emerging cybersecurity threats, particularly those impacting AI systems, and incorporate appropriate security controls.
  • Mentor engineers and contribute to the continued maturity of application security practices across the organization.
